Solution Architect with 16+ years of progressively responsible for delivering complete SOA and microservices based complex enterprise solutions.
In-depth knowledge of development methodologies and strategies including Agile, DevOps, TDD, CI/CD.
Extensive hands-on experience of using Java/JEE, Middleware (Service Bus, API Gateway), and implementation of different Integration Patterns.
Exposure of Emerging and Disruptive technologies (e.g. Blockchain, Cloud Computing, Customs Domain, E-Commerce and Containerization).
Hands-on experience with following methodologies, technologies and frameworks:
• OOAD, Architecture, Design Patterns, SOA, Microservices, Agile / SCRUM, CI / CD
• Java/J2EE, Web Services (SOAP / REST), Messaging / JMS and JPA
• Blockchain (Hyperledger Fabric, Ethereum, Go, Solidity)
• Spring (Boot, MVC, Integration, Data, Security), Grails, Hibernate)
• Service Bus (OSB), API Gateway (OAG)
• Application Server (WebLogic, Wildfly)
• Messaging (ActiveMQ, RabitMQ, Oracle AQ)
• Containerization (Kubernetes, Docker, Heroku and AWS Cloud)
• Cloud Computing (AWS Cloud, Azure, Heroku)
• Database (Oracle, MySQL, Apache CouchDB, MongoDB, PostgreSQL)
• Web / Front End (HTML5/CSS3, JavaScript, JQuery, Angular, NodeJS and Bootstrap)
• Build Tools (NPM, Maven, Gradle, SVN, Git, Gitlab, Jenkins, Hudson, SonarQube)
• Goal Oriented, Critical Thinking, Quick Learner and Disruptive technologies enthusiast.
• Leadership and Team Management